compare 2 ways in which destructive relationships influence your well-being as opposed to constructive relationship?​
Fynjy0 [20]

Answer:

Destructive relationships are manifestations of the inadequate way that the individual has to resolve conflicts in their daily life, they do not allow their development or promote equity, respect and well-being. The self-esteem of the members of the relationship tends to decrease and they accumulate feelings such as frustration and anxiety. Other consequences can be addictions to drugs, alcohol, or to one's partner, infidelity, emotional instability. On the other hand, constructive relationships are all social interactions that involve a reciprocity of two or more subjects. This type of relationship, that is, those that are rewarding and mutually satisfactory, have an influence on how the subject perceives himself and others, promote assertive social skills that allow the development of personal strengths, the expression of positive emotions, to the establishment of achievements and meaning.

Explanation:

Destructive relationships are those in which one or both people constantly and unconsciously seek to destroy themselves or the other person due to their low self-esteem, which is defined from self-concept, which is linked to what I think about myself; self-image, a physical self-acceptance; self-efficacy, confidence in the ability to face challenges and meet goals; and self-reinforcement, which has to do with satisfying one's own needs and not the other's. All areas of a person's life will be affected if they remain within this relationship, they will have difficulties concentrating at work, they will not be able to maintain a balanced relationship with their family and friends, their self-esteem will be increasingly affected, it will generate stress and their quality of life will deteriorate. On the other hand, in constructive relationships, both people must support each other to grow and improve; having constructive relationships means that the subject feels socially integrated, with significant support from others and satisfied with their social relationships. These relationships can be defined in terms of their processes or their quality; among its essential elements we can mention the attributed emotional charge, the resistance to the tension that its members bear and the degree of connection between them. An interpersonal relationship, to be qualified as positive, must be linked to trust, respect, understanding, love, among other aspects. Positive relationships contribute to human well-being, since they make a difference with respect to the perception that the subject has of himself, of others, of his sense of meaning and purpose, of his commitment and of the positive feelings he experiences. It is proven that, when relationships work positively, they collaborate in enjoyment, promote greater efficiency in learning and in the different contexts in which a subject operates.
